Uncompromising personalities within the government and SPLM/A-In-Opposition are hindering the implementation of the peace agreement, says activist.
 
Edmund Yakani, Executive Director of Community Empowerment for Progress Organization says there are individuals within and outside the signatories derailing the implementation to fulfil their personal interests, Radio Bakhita reports.
 
The activist challenges the peace partners to focus on implementation of the agreement instead of yielding to selfish influence from what he describes as hardliners.
 
Yakani made the remarks during a women’s forum in Juba on Thursday.
